🌊 Mission Rock, a new waterfront neighborhood in San Francisco, consists of high-rise buildings, a waterfront park, and new public streets and infrastructure. However, the site is located along the San Francisco Bay and was originally below water in a shallow bay, which was reclaimed more than 100 years ago. Meanwhile, the future sea level is predicted to rise as much as 66 in (1.8 m) by the year 2100, which would submerge the site during a high tide.

Lori Simpson and Scott Walker of Langan Engineering and Environmental Services share the lightweight cellular concrete fill solution chosen for the project, and the journey to its approval.

đź’§ New EFFC/DFI Sustainability Guide No. 4: Water Use is here!

Developed by EFFC and DFI, this new guide provides practical strategies for reducing water consumption and improving water management across geotechnical projects—from construction sites to supply chains.

Key topics include:
đź’§ Water reuse and recycling
đź’§ Sustainable drainage solutions
đź’§ Responsible groundwater management
đź’§ Reducing embodied water in materials
đź’§ Measuring water impacts through EPDs and lifecycle assessments

Aligned with UN SDG 6 – Clean Water and Sanitation, the guide supports the geotechnical industry in advancing more sustainable and resilient practices for the future.

🌊 The Port of Rotterdam is the largest port in Europe, playing an important role for transporting goods and offshore energy production in the North Sea. While new quay walls are still being constructed to keep up with persistent growth in global trade, the focus has shifted to their maintenance, rehabilitation and adaptation — especially since many quay walls perform well even after the end of their design lifetime.

Kevin Duffy, University College Dublin; Ken Gavin, TU Delft and InGEO; Fengwen Lai, Fuzhou University; and Ozan Alver, Delft University of Technology share the field monitoring and research that has been performed at the port in the May/June issue of magazine.

Construction at The Battery in New York is part of a series of projects that make up the Lower Manhattan Coastal Resilience initiative and includes both climate mitigation and climate adaptation practices. The project is reconstructing part of the aging and failing wharf originally constructed in the mid-1940s with a new elevated concrete wharf that provides upland park protection from future sea level rise scenarios in year 2100.

Domenic D’Argenzio and Leszek Czajkowski of Mueser Rutledge Consulting Engineers explain the project’s design and construction in the May/June issue of magazine.
